渔人的直感:FF14钓鱼计时器完整指南与深度技术解析
【免费下载链接】Fishers-Intuition渔人的直感,最终幻想14钓鱼计时器项目地址: https://gitcode.com/gh_mirrors/fi/Fishers-Intuition
渔人的直感是专为《最终幻想14》设计的智能钓鱼计时器工具,通过实时内存读取和精准计时算法,为钓鱼爱好者提供专业的辅助功能。这款开源工具集成了自动咬钩提醒、幻海流预警和多杆种适配等核心功能,显著提升钓鱼效率和成功率。
技术架构与核心原理
内存读取机制与游戏数据解析
渔人的直感采用先进的SigScanner技术,通过内存扫描精准定位游戏进程中的关键数据地址。系统能够实时读取玩家状态、鱼眼Buff信息、特殊天气计时等关键游戏数据,实现毫秒级响应。
核心数据结构解析:
- 玩家状态监控:实时跟踪钓鱼状态、杆种切换、技能冷却
- Buff系统检测:精准识别鱼眼Buff(ID: 762)及其剩余时间
- 天气系统同步:自动检测幻海流和空岛特殊天气状态
- 计时器系统:基于游戏内计时机制,提供精准的倒计时功能
计时器算法的技术实现
工具的核心计时算法采用多级精度控制,针对不同杆种提供差异化的计时策略:
| 杆种类型 | 计时精度 | 显示倍数 | 响应时间 |
|---|---|---|---|
| 轻杆 | 毫秒级 | 3倍速 | <100ms |
| 中杆 | 毫秒级 | 2倍速 | <150ms |
| 鱼王杆 | 毫秒级 | 1.5倍速 | <200ms |
这种差异化的计时策略确保了在不同钓鱼场景下的最佳用户体验,特别是在幻海流等时间敏感的钓鱼活动中。
安装与配置指南
环境要求与准备工作
系统要求:
- Windows 10/11 64位操作系统
- .NET Framework 4.7.2或更高版本
- FF14国服或国际服64位DX11客户端
安装步骤:
#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/fi/Fishers-Intuition.git cd Fishers-Intuition # 编译项目 msbuild 渔人的直感.sln管理员权限运行: 由于需要读取游戏进程内存,工具必须以管理员权限运行。建议创建快捷方式并设置"以管理员身份运行"属性。
基础配置方法
界面自定义配置:
计时条设置: 宽度: 300-800像素 (默认500) 高度: 20-60像素 (默认40) 透明度: 30%-90% (建议70%) 颜色方案: 可自定义各杆种颜色音频提示配置:在工具目录下放置以下WAV文件,即可启用对应的音频提示:
轻杆.wav- 轻杆咬钩提示音中杆.wav- 中杆咬钩提示音鱼王杆.wav- 鱼王杆咬钩提示音
核心功能详解
智能咬钩检测系统
渔人的直感通过分析游戏内钓鱼状态变化,实现精准的咬钩检测:
- 状态机监控:实时跟踪抛竿、等待、咬钩、收杆等状态转换
- 杆种识别:自动识别当前使用的杆种类型
- 视觉反馈:不同杆种咬钩时显示对应颜色的计时条
- 音频提示:可配置的WAV音频文件提供即时反馈
特殊天气预警机制
幻海流检测算法:
- 自动检测幻海流触发事件
- 启动120秒倒计时
- 区域倒计时30秒时强制解除预警
- 支持中途加入已存在特殊天气的场景
空岛天气系统:
- 独立的特殊天气计时功能
- 可配置的开关选项
- 与游戏内天气系统完全同步
界面优化与用户体验
窗体管理特性:
- 任务栏隐藏模式
- Alt+Tab切换页隐藏
- 鼠标穿透功能
- 非活动状态自动隐藏
托盘图标功能:
- 右键菜单快速访问设置
- 系统托盘图标显示状态
- 便捷的退出和配置选项
高级使用技巧
性能优化建议
内存占用优化:
- 关闭不必要的日志记录
- 调整扫描频率为默认值
- 避免同时运行多个内存读取工具
响应速度调优:
[性能设置] 扫描间隔=100ms 缓存时间=50ms 重试次数=3
故障排除指南
常见问题解决方案:
| 问题现象 | 可能原因 | 解决方案 |
|---|---|---|
| 计时器不启动 | 游戏进程未找到 | 确保以管理员权限运行,检查游戏是否启动 |
| 咬钩无提示 | 音频文件缺失 | 检查WAV文件是否正确放置 |
| 幻海流不显示 | 偏移地址过期 | 更新到最新版本,使用自动偏移获取 |
| 界面无法拖动 | 鼠标穿透启用 | 通过托盘图标右键菜单调整设置 |
调试模式启用:在设置中启用调试日志,可以查看详细的内存读取和状态变化信息,便于问题诊断。
技术参数与数据统计
响应时间基准测试
根据实际测试数据,渔人的直感在不同场景下的响应表现:
| 测试场景 | 平均响应时间 | 成功率 |
|---|---|---|
| 常规钓鱼咬钩检测 | 85ms | 99.8% |
| 幻海流事件检测 | 120ms | 98.5% |
| 鱼眼Buff状态更新 | 65ms | 99.9% |
| 杆种切换识别 | 45ms | 99.7% |
内存使用效率
工具采用优化的内存访问策略,确保对游戏性能的影响最小化:
- 内存占用:< 10MB
- CPU使用率:< 1% (空闲状态)
- 扫描频率:可配置,默认100ms间隔
- 数据缓存:智能缓存机制减少重复读取
开源贡献与社区支持
项目结构概览
渔人的直感采用模块化设计,主要代码结构如下:
渔人的直感/ ├── Models/ # 数据模型层 │ ├── Common.cs # 通用数据结构和常量 │ ├── SigScanner.cs # 内存扫描核心 │ └── Status.cs # 状态管理 ├── Properties/ # 程序集配置 └── Wav/ # 音频资源文件开发与贡献指南
代码规范:
- 遵循C#命名约定
- 添加详细的XML注释
- 保持代码可读性和可维护性
测试要求:
- 新功能需包含单元测试
- 确保向后兼容性
- 在不同游戏版本下测试
提交规范:
- 清晰的提交信息
- 关联的Issue编号
- 详细的变更说明
版本更新策略
项目采用语义化版本控制:
- 主版本号:重大架构变更
- 次版本号:功能新增和优化
- 修订号:Bug修复和小幅改进
最佳实践与使用建议
钓鱼效率提升策略
幻海流优化:
- 提前准备目标鱼种的鱼饵
- 设置合适的计时条透明度
- 启用音频提示确保及时响应
多杆种管理:
- 为常用杆种配置不同颜色
- 设置合适的计时条速度倍数
- 利用托盘图标快速切换配置
团队协作技巧:
- 统一计时条配置便于协调
- 分享特殊天气预警信息
- 建立标准的操作流程
安全使用注意事项
合规性说明:
- 工具仅读取游戏内存,不修改游戏数据
- 遵守游戏服务条款
- 避免在竞技性内容中使用
隐私保护:
- 不收集用户个人信息
- 所有数据本地处理
- 无网络通信功能
未来发展方向
技术路线图
短期目标:
- 优化内存扫描算法
- 增加更多自定义选项
- 提升界面美观度
中期规划:
- 支持更多游戏版本
- 开发插件系统
- 增加数据统计功能
长期愿景:
- 跨平台支持
- 人工智能辅助钓鱼
- 社区驱动的功能扩展
渔人的直感作为开源钓鱼辅助工具,通过专业的技术实现和用户友好的设计,为FF14钓鱼爱好者提供了强大的支持工具。无论是新手玩家还是钓鱼大师,都能从中获得显著的效率提升和更好的游戏体验。
【免费下载链接】Fishers-Intuition渔人的直感,最终幻想14钓鱼计时器项目地址: https://gitcode.com/gh_mirrors/fi/Fishers-Intuition
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考